Comprehensive Product Summary: ADLINK cPCI-6208V/R-GL
### 1. Product Overview
Product Name: cPCI-6208V/R-GL
Model: cPCI-6208V/R-GL
Series: 6208/6216-GL Series (Multi-channel Analog Output Cards)
Article Number: cPCI-6208V/R-GL
Manufacturer: ADLINK Technology Inc.
Product Description:
The ADLINK cPCI-6208V/R-GL is an 8-channel, 16-bit analog output card designed for CompactPCI systems with rear I/O connectivity. It provides bipolar ±10 V voltage outputs with a maximum output current of ±5 mA per channel. The module features a high-speed 2 µs settling time, integrated DC/DC converter, and additional 4-channel digital input and 4-channel digital output lines. It is fully compliant with the CompactPCI PICMG 2.0 R2.1 standard and is optimized for industrial automation, process control, and signal generation applications.

### 3. Technical Specifications
Analog Voltage Output:
- Channels: 8 voltage output channels
- Resolution: 16-bit (15-bit guaranteed monotonicity)
- Output Range: ±10 V bipolar
- Output Drive Capability: ±5 mA maximum per channel
- Slew Rate: 26 V/µs typical
- Settling Time: 130 µs typical for a 20 V step
- Gain Error: ±0.2% maximum
- Differential Nonlinearity (DNL): ±1 LSB typical
- Output Initial Status: 0 V after reset or power-on
- Data Transfer Mode: Programmed I/O
Digital I/O:
- Channels: 4 digital inputs and 4 digital outputs
- Logic Level: 5 V TTL compatible
- Input Voltage:
- Logic Low: 0–0.8 V
- Logic High: 2.0–5.5 V
- Output Voltage:
- Logic Low: ≤0.4 V
- Logic High: ≥2.4 V
- Drive Capability:
- Sink: 8 mA at 0.5 V
- Source: 0.4 mA at 2.7 V
General:
- I/O Connector: One 37-pin D-sub female connector (rear I/O)
- Operating Temperature: 0°C to +50°C (32°F to 122°F)
- Storage Temperature: -20°C to +80°C (-4°F to 176°F)
- Relative Humidity: 5% to 95%, non-condensing
- Power Requirements:
- +5 VDC @ 500 mA typical
- +12 VDC @ 200 mA typical
- Dimensions: 160 mm × 100 mm (6.24” × 3.9”)
- Form Factor: 3U Eurocard, CompactPCI
### 4. Functionality
Operational Overview:
The cPCI-6208V/R-GL converts digital input data into precise analog voltage outputs across eight independent channels. Each channel is equipped with a dedicated 16-bit DAC, allowing simultaneous or individual updates. The card interfaces with the CompactPCI backplane through a 32-bit PCI bus, supporting plug-and-play configuration.

### 6. Installation & Setup
Requirements:
- CompactPCI chassis with available 3U slot and rear I/O support
- Proper grounding and anti-static precautions during installation
- Compatible operating system (Windows or Linux) with ADLINK drivers installed
Installation Steps:
1. Power off the CompactPCI system and disconnect all peripherals.
2. Insert the cPCI-6208V/R-GL card into an available 3U CompactPCI slot with rear I/O capability.
3. Secure the card using the mounting screws.
4. Connect the rear I/O transition module (if applicable).
5. Power on the system and allow the BIOS to detect the card automatically.
6. Install ADLINK DAQPilot or DAQMaster software for configuration and testing.
Configuration:
- Fully Plug and Play; no manual jumper settings required.
- Resource allocation (I/O address, IRQ) handled by system BIOS.
- Device management and calibration performed via DAQMaster or utility software.
